Output d53cab6aa3005a839f2117cc3aa5a6c57b249dd2465ad75512d9bed9b2ec97e6:11

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 826435ffb487d83d7d4a1a3f25caf0ee392a0e4740d8dae6046b498046a456a9
address
bc1psfjrtla5slvr6l22rgljtjhsacuj5rj8grvd4esyddycq34y265syt27nc
transaction
d53cab6aa3005a839f2117cc3aa5a6c57b249dd2465ad75512d9bed9b2ec97e6
spent
true